Armin Strom Dual Time GMT Resonance Rose Gold: When Physics Meets Haute Horlogerie

Reading Time: 2 minutes

Armin Strom continues to refine its resonance expertise with the Dual Time GMT Resonance Rose Gold, introducing the manufacture’s signature complication in an 18K rose gold case for the first time. This 50-piece limited edition builds on the technical foundation established in 2024 while adding a warmer aesthetic dimension to the collection.

Mechanical Architecture

The black gold-coloured grenage dial establishes the visual foundation, with two distinct time zones separated by black azurage chapter rings. Applied rose gold-coated indexes catch light against the darker surface, while the facetted rose gold hands track time across both displays. At 6 o’clock on each subdial, engraved and mirror-polished day/night indicators show sun and moon symbols, rendered in polished and blackened steel. The symmetrical layout exposes both balance wheels, creating a kinetic spectacle that transforms the dial into a live mechanical theatre where you can observe the resonance phenomenon in real time.

Calibre ARF22: Engineering Synchrony

The manually wound calibre ARF22 represents Armin Strom‘s approach to resonance, built entirely in-house across 231 components and 40 jewels. Two independent regulating systems drive separate time displays, each with its own hours, minutes, and AM/PM indication. The patented resonance clutch spring connects both balance wheels, functioning as a third oscillator that allows vibrational exchange between the regulators. This thin, multi-looped spring eliminates the need for precise distance adjustment between balance wheels, achieving synchronisation within 10 minutes while counteracting the effects of gravity, temperature variations, and shocks. Operating at 3.5Hz (25,200vph), the movement delivers 42 hours of power reserve. Hand-polished bevels, black-polished elements, circular graining, and perlage finish the dial-side architecture, while Côtes de Genève decorate the reverse.

Delicate In Precious Presentation

The 39mm diameter case in 18K rose gold measures 9.05mm in height with a 44.50mm lug-to-lug span. Sapphire crystals on both sides feature anti-reflective treatment, providing unobstructed views of the movement’s finishing and mechanical ballet. Water resistance reaches 5ATM, appropriate for a dress watch of this calibre. The rose gold pin buckle secures a matte grey alligator strap with grey stitching that complements the case material.

Final Assessment

Armin Strom positions this rose gold variant as a focused expression of independent watchmaking, where the resonance clutch spring remains the technical centrepiece. The manufacture assembles each watch twice, ensuring both mechanical precision and flawless finishing throughout. At CHF115,000, the Dual Time GMT Resonance Rose Gold commands a premium positioning within the resonance category, limited to 50 pieces worldwide.
